What is Artificial General Intelligence (AGI)? A Clear Definition

Artificial General Intelligence (AGI), often called "strong AI," represents a hypothetical phase of machine learning where AI systems possess the ability to understand, learn, and apply their intelligence to solve any intellectual task that a human being can. This is the core distinction from the narrow or "weak" AI that powers today's most advanced systems, like self-driving cars or language models.

As the key sentences highlight, AGI would be capable of executing complex intellectual tasks, learning from diverse experiences, adapting to new contexts, and developing autonomously. Unlike an AI trained solely to play chess or translate languages, an AGI could theoretically read a novel, compose a symphony, conduct scientific research, and then use those insights to fix a broken engine—all within the same cognitive framework. It aims to replicate the general cognitive abilities of humans, not just excel at one predefined function.

AGI vs. Narrow AI: The Fundamental Difference

To truly grasp AGI, you must contrast it with the AI we interact with daily:

  • Narrow AI (Weak AI): Specialized in one task. Examples include IBM's Watson (Jeopardy!), Google's AlphaGo (Go), and ChatGPT (language). They can outperform humans in specific domains but lack genuine understanding or transferable skills.
  • Artificial General Intelligence (Strong AI): Possesses human-like cognitive abilities—reasoning, planning, problem-solving, abstract thinking, and learning across diverse domains. It would have a form of common sense and contextual understanding that current AI utterly lacks.

The Hypothetical Horizon: Current State and Definitions

The Artificial General Intelligence (AGI) is a hypothetical stage of machine learning where AI systems match the cognitive capabilities of human beings in any activity. It's crucial to understand this is still a theoretical milestone. Despite the breathtaking progress in narrow AI (like GPT-4 or DALL-E 3), we are not yet close to AGI. Current systems lack:

  • True understanding of the physical world (common sense physics).
  • Genuine consciousness or self-awareness.
  • The ability to learn and reason from very few examples (few-shot learning) like a child.
  • Integrated, flexible intelligence across sensory, motor, and cognitive domains.

Also defined as "strong AI," AGI differs from traditional AI applications precisely because it aims to reproduce general cognitive skills, like reasoning and adaptation. The "general" is the keyword. It's the difference between a calculator and a mathematician.

The Core Promise and Peril: Benefits and Risks

AGI is an advanced form of artificial intelligence capable of learning and performing any intellectual task. This promise is monumental. The potential benefits are civilization-altering:

  • Solving Grand Challenges: Accelerating scientific discovery in medicine (personalized cures), climate science (optimal mitigation strategies), and space exploration.
  • Economic Transformation: Automating all cognitive labor, potentially leading to a post-scarcity economy but also massive disruption.
  • Augmenting Human Intelligence: Serving as a collaborative partner, enhancing our creativity, decision-making, and problem-solving on every level.

But what benefits and risks does it hide? This is the critical question. The risks are equally profound:

  • Alignment Problem: How do we ensure an AGI's goals are aligned with human values and survival? A superintelligent system pursuing a poorly-specified goal could have catastrophic consequences.
  • Control Problem: Could we control an entity that surpasses human intelligence? The "containment" problem is unsolved.
  • Socioeconomic Disruption: The potential for unprecedented inequality, mass unemployment from the automation of all jobs (not just manual labor), and social unrest.
  • Malicious Use: The ultimate weapon for cyberwarfare, disinformation, and autonomous oppression if developed by hostile actors.
  • Existential Risk: Many leading thinkers, from Nick Bostrom to the late Stephen Hawking, have warned that unaligned AGI could pose an existential threat to humanity.

The Technical Essence: What AGI Truly Is

AGI is an acronym for Artificial General Intelligence and is a state of AI that can do everything a human being could do. This simple definition encapsulates an immense challenge. It's not about passing a single test like the Turing Test (which is now considered too easy). It's about demonstrating broad, robust, and flexible competence across a vast array of environments and problems, from manual dexterity in the physical world to poetic metaphor and ethical judgment.

OpenAI, on its site, says that AGI is “a set of highly autonomous systems that outperform humans at the most economically important work.” This economic framing is significant. It suggests the first practical, measurable milestones for AGI might be in domains of high economic value—scientific R&D, strategic business analysis, complex management—before it masters every human nuance. It also highlights that "outperforming" is the key threshold, not just matching.

The Path Forward: Research, Ethics, and Preparation

The journey to AGI is not a single event but a continuum. Today's AI research is laying the groundwork:

  1. Advancing Foundation Models: Making large language models more reliable, factual, and capable of reasoning.
  2. Embodied AI: Connecting intelligence to physical bodies (robots) to learn about the real world.
  3. Causal Reasoning: Moving beyond pattern recognition to understanding cause and effect.
  4. Value Alignment: The most critical research area—how to instill and ensure human-compatible goals in AI systems.

Preparation must be parallel to development. This includes:

  • Robust AI Governance: International treaties and regulatory frameworks for AGI development and deployment.
  • Economic Policy Innovation: Exploring concepts like Universal Basic Income (UBI) to manage potential job displacement.
